Understanding Toyota Transmission Types

Toyota vehicles come equipped with different types of transmissions, including automatic, manual, and CVT (Continuously Variable Transmission). Each type requires specific maintenance procedures:

  • Automatic transmissions: Require regular fluid changes to prevent slipping and overheating.
  • Manual transmissions: Need clutch adjustments and gear oil replacements.
  • CVT transmissions: Benefit from specialized fluid changes to maintain smooth operation.

Signs Your Toyota Needs Transmission Service

Being aware of warning signs can help you address transmission issues early. Watch out for:

  • Delayed or rough shifting
  • Unusual noises like whining or grinding
  • Transmission fluid leaks
  • Burning smell from the engine bay
  • Warning lights on the dashboard

Regular Maintenance Tips

To ensure your Toyota’s transmission remains smooth and reliable, follow these maintenance tips:

  • Check and replace transmission fluid as recommended in the owner’s manual.
  • Have the transmission inspected during routine service appointments.
  • Avoid aggressive driving habits that strain the transmission.
  • Ensure proper cooling to prevent overheating.
